Overview
The BU7495HFV-TR is a high-speed, ground-sense operational amplifier manufactured by ROHM Semiconductor. It features a single circuit configuration housed in a compact 5-HVSOF surface-mount package. The device operates on a low voltage supply ranging from 1.8 V to 5.5 V with a typical supply current of 650 µA. Key electrical characteristics include a gain-bandwidth product of 4 kHz, a slew rate of 5 V/µs, and an input bias current of 1 pA. It supports full-swing output operation within a temperature range of -40°C to 85°C.

Part Context
The BU7495HFV-TR belongs to the BU7495 series of high-speed ground-sense operational amplifiers from ROHM Semiconductor. This series is designed specifically for low-voltage, low-power applications where input signals may approach the negative supply rail. The device integrates phase compensation capacitance internally, simplifying circuit design while maintaining stability across various operating conditions and load types.
